The Board of the Kwara Football Academy, Ilorin, Kwara State has approved the appointment of ex-international, Mutiu Adepoju, as the new Administrator and Chief Executive Officer of the academy.
A statement signed on behalf of the academy by the Head of Corporate Affairs, Harmony Holdings Limited, Tunde Abodunde, said the appointment took effect from January 2, 2014.
The statement said that Adepoju was expected to use his multiple competencies as a football administrator to enhance the profile of the Academy.
It added that Adepoju was considered for the position based on his skills garnered in football management.
“We believe he will use his experience and proven ability to strengthen the development and marketing of youthful football talents at the academy,” the statement said.
Adepoju, before his retirement from active football, had most of his career in the Spanish Laliga and represented Nigeria in three World Cup tournaments.
The ex-Super Eagles player, a holder of the UEFA Professional Coaching Licence, was once the manager of the Shooting Stars Sports Club of Ibadan.
He had, after retirement, involved himself in football administration.
